Stereographs of the Powell Survey of the Grand Canyon and Colorado River
Visual Materials
This box contains seventy three stereographs taken during the United States Topographical and Geological Survey of the Colorado River, of the West, led by John Wesley Powell and Almon Harris Thompson.
photPF 811-893
